About this property

Located in the highly desired Frisco ISD, this one story home backs to a greenbelt with beautiful, peaceful views! Be welcomed inside with archways, niches, and crown molding. Unique to this floorplan is the front study with french doors to shut away distractions while working at home. The open flow of the kitchen, breakfast and living areas allow for special gatherings. The at-home chef will appreciate the kitchen layout featuring granite countertops, black appliances including electric cooktop and built-in microwave, island, and walk-in pantry. The fireplace and scenic views from the windows in the living room make it a great place to relax. A split-bedroom arrangement allows for privacy in the primary suite featuring double sinks, garden tub and shower. Gather with family and friends under the covered back patio and enjoy the greenbelt view.The desirable Frisco Ranch subdivision features a community pool, playground, and walking trails.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
